Inhibition of NPR1 Leads to Shoot Growth Improvement under Low-Calcium Conditions in Arabidopsis.
Plant & cell physiology - 21 Dec 2023
Hashimoto Shuichi, Shikanai Yusuke, Kusajima Miyuki, Nakamura Hidemitsu, Fujiwara Toru, Kamiya Takehiro
Abstract excerpt
Under low-Ca conditions, plants accumulate salicylic acid (SA) and induce SA-responsive genes. However, the relationship between SA and low-Ca tolerance remains unclear. Here, we demonstrated that the inhibition or suppression of nonexpressor of pathogenesis-related 1 (NPR1) activity, a major regulator of the SA signaling pathway in the defense response, improves shoot growth under low-Ca conditions.
